Influenced by the untamed beauty of forests, these gardens were as soon as considered as symbols of wealth and standing. Woodland landscapes remain to be a preferred selection amongst homeowners seeking to produce a serene and natural place in their yard. One specifying facet of these landscapes is the incorporation of indigenous plants, which have actually effectively adapted to the neighborhood environment and dirt problems.




By embracing native plants, woodland gardens require less water, fertilizer, and chemicals, making them a much more sustainable and environmentally-friendly choice. You can create a visually pleasing landscape by following these 6 concepts you can find out more of layout. There are 6 principles of layout that have actually been made use of by artists for centuries throughout all art types, paint and floral design as well as landscape style. They are: Equilibrium Focalization Simpleness Rhythm and Line Proportion Unity Equilibrium is a state of being along with seeing.


There are two major kinds of equilibrium: in proportion and asymmetrical. In proportion balance is used in official landscapes when one side of the landscape is a mirror photo of the opposite side. These landscapes often use geometric patterns in the sidewalks, growing beds and also exactly how the plants are pruned right into shapes.
